The data is analyzed using statistical methods to identify factors that influence …Collecting and analyzing data can generate a wealth of knowledge, but it can also raise privacy concerns. Local differential privacy (LDP) is the latest privacy standard to address this issue and has been implemented on platforms such as Chrome, iOS, and macOS. Resources and links for collecting, analyzing, sharing, and storing research data. Find webinars and training, relevant organizations, and policies for ...Interpreting the Confidence Interval. Meaning of a confidence interval. A CI can be regarded as the range of values consistent with the data in a study.
